  • Schuylkill Watershed Congress
    Saturday, March 1st, 2008 with field trips to be held Sunday, March 2nd, 2008
    Montgomery County Community College - West Campus
    Pottstown, Pennsylvania

    The Schuylkill Watershed Congress, a gathering of watershed citizens interested in understanding, protecting and restoring their local streams, is held annually on the first Saturday in March. The event features a diverse program with concurrent and poster sessions covering a broad range of watershed topics. The Congress audience, which hails from throughout the Schuylkill Watershed, across Pennsylvania and from as far away as Baltimore, Maryland, Ithaca, New York, and Providence, Rhode Island, attends the Congress seeking new information on watershed protection. In 2007, Congress attendance hit the 200 mark for one-day attendance.

    For 2008, the Keynote Speaker will be John K. Jackson, Senior Research Scientist, at the Stroud Water Research Center. His presentation is titled, "Is a Cold Water Fishery by any other name still as clean a stream? A look at Pennsylvania's complex system for labeling streams and what these labels mean for a stream's biodiversity, management, and protection."
